The Expert Guide to Selecting Your CMS thumbnail

The Expert Guide to Selecting Your CMS

Published en
6 min read


Because the API serves as an agreement in between different components, front-end and back-end groups can work all at once without waiting on one another. This leads to much shorter advancement cycles and faster time-to-market, as teams can concentrate on their particular locations of work without being bottlenecked by reliances. With a defined API, all stakeholdersfrom designers to product managersare lined up on the task's objectives and expectations.

Routine conversations around the API style can likewise encourage feedback and development, resulting in a more refined item. APIs can be checked individually from the rest of the application, allowing for more focused and effective testing processes. Automated screening tools can be utilized to confirm API functionality, efficiency, and security, making sure that any problems are determined and resolved early in the advancement cycle.

API-First Development inherently promotes a modular architecture, making it much easier to adapt and progress the software gradually. If there's a need to include brand-new functions or integrate with third-party services, these changes can frequently be executed with very little disturbance to existing parts. This flexibility permits organizations to respond quickly to changing market needs or technological improvements, guaranteeing that their software stays relevant and competitive.

With clear documentation, brand-new staff member can rapidly understand how the API works and how to interact with it. This minimizes the learning curve and allows new hires to contribute effectively from the beginning, additional accelerating the development process. By decoupling the front-end and back-end through API design, companies can future-proof their applications.

Whether it's incorporating a brand-new payment processor, adopting a different front-end framework, or leveraging cloud services, API-First Development offers the flexibility to progress and innovate without substantial rework. With a clear understanding of the API and the capability to work in parallel, teams can assign resources more successfully. Developers can concentrate on their strengths, whether that's front-end advancement, back-end services, or API design, leading to more effective use of skill and proficiency.

NEWMEDIANEWMEDIA


Modern Design Innovations in Next-Gen 2026 Projects

Implementing API-First Development effectively needs cautious planning and adherence to specific best practices. By following these guidelines, organizations can maximize the advantages of this approach while reducing possible pitfalls. Here are seven finest practices for successful API-First Development: Before leaping into advancement, invest time in completely creating the API. This consists of defining endpoints, data structures, authentication methods, and error handling procedures.

A well-designed API acts as a strong foundation for the entire application, guaranteeing that all staff member have a clear understanding of how the system will function. Engage all relevant stakeholdersdevelopers, product supervisors, UX/UI designers, and even end-usersduring the API design stage. Their input can provide valuable insights into user requirements and service requirements, helping to shape an API that truly meets the expectations of its customers.

Preparing Digital Architecture for AI Visibility Standards

Comprehensive documentation is essential for API-First Advancement. It needs to not only explain how to use the API but likewise consist of finest practices, examples, and utilize cases. Well-kept documents improves the designer experience, making it much easier for teams to understand and integrate with the API. Frequently upgrade the documents as the API evolves to ensure it stays accurate and useful.

Integrating AI and Web Strategies for 2026

Versioning allows you to introduce brand-new features and enhancements without breaking existing integrations. By keeping backwards compatibility, you can make sure that customers of the API can continue using older variations while new functionality is rolled out in upgraded versions. This practice is necessary for maintaining stability and trust with your API users.

Execute robust authentication and authorization mechanisms, such as OAuth or JWT, to safeguard delicate information and make sure that only authorized users can access the API. Regularly evaluation and upgrade security practices to attend to emerging threats and vulnerabilities. By focusing on security in the style stage, you can reduce risks and build trust with your users.

Usage tools that permit for system, combination, and efficiency screening of the API. Automated tests can help identify concerns early in the development cycle, decreasing the possibility of problems making their method into production. Regular screening also guarantees that changes to the API do not introduce regressions. Implement tracking and analytics tools to track API usage and efficiency.

This information can notify future advancement choices, permitting you to enhance the API for much better efficiency and user experience. Here are a few success stories: Spotify adopted an API-First method to help with the combination of its services across various platforms (iOS, Android, web).

Why Better CMS Strategies Drive Digital Results

Stripe, a leading payment processing platform, constructed its entire environment around APIs. By embracing an API-First technique, Twilio makes it possible for developers to build interaction functions (SMS, voice, video) into their apps without needing to manage the underlying facilities.

While API-First Advancement provides various advantages, it is not without its challenges. Organizations embracing this technique might experience various hurdles that can impact the effectiveness of their advancement procedures. Here, we explore seven primary obstacles related to API-First Development: Among the primary obstacles of API-First Development is the preliminary financial investment required in regards to time and resources.

Organizations may discover it challenging to designate sufficient time for this upfront style stage, particularly if they are accustomed to conventional development practices that prioritize coding over design. This preliminary hold-up can be a point of disappointment for teams eager to see concrete development. Comprehensive paperwork is a cornerstone of API-First Advancement, but keeping that documents can be a substantial challenge.

Out-of-date or unreliable documentation can cause confusion among developers and hinder the adoption of the API. Organizations might find it challenging to develop a consistent procedure for upgrading paperwork, which can impact the overall designer experience. Transitioning to an API-First technique typically needs a cultural shift within the organization.

This cultural resistance can lead to friction and misconceptions among employee. Organizations needs to purchase change management strategies to facilitate this shift, including training, workshops, and ongoing support to assist groups adjust to the new method. Many organizations run with a mix of contemporary and legacy systems, and integrating new APIs with older innovations can position substantial difficulties.

Merging AI and Design Principles for 2026

Organizations might have a hard time to discover efficient methods to bridge the space between old and brand-new innovations, causing increased intricacy and prospective delays. Dealing with these integration challenges needs careful planning and a clear understanding of both the legacy systems and the new API architecture. API-First Advancement counts on various innovations and tools that improve the design, development, testing, and management of APIs.

Postman: Deals functions for API design and screening. API Blueprint: A markdown-based tool for creating APIs. AWS API Gateway: A managed service for developing and releasing APIs.